Career Technical Education (CTE)

A program of study that involves a multi-year sequence of courses that integrates core academic knowledge with technical and occupational knowledge to provide students with a pathway to post-secondary education and careers (California Department of Education)

OCC & IVC

Both schools provide hands on CTE programs that involve applied learning taught by professionals in the industry

Students are taking what they learn in the classroom and applying it at their internships

Students are fascinated at how prepared they are for their internships and job placement

Students are working in the industry and many big name companies in Southern California are seeking students from both OCC and IVC’s CTE programs

Counselors report that although many CTE students decide to transfer and attend a four year university there is a large majority (more than half) that are finding job placement directly after completion of their program

Placement is due to the success of the programs and applied knowledge that student are learning

Many students feel that the internships that are either required or encouraged in all programs helps lead to job placement

OCC & IVC

Both schools provide programs that include the latest technology and equipment in their field

Technology and equipment is either provided by grants sought out from the departments or donated directly from working professionals/companies in the industry

Each pathway has a committee that is required to meet with professionals in the industry once a year. During these meetings they re-vamp the curriculum and sometimes re-name the pathway in order to better prepare the students for immediate job placement.

Both schools claim that all CTE programs are providing education and applied learning that coincides with the professional career in today's economy.

Programs offered are meeting the demands of careers needed in today's economy.

OCC

Aviation Maintenance and Technology: Students are working directly with small private airplanes and their engines

Culinary Arts: Students classrooms are in the kitchens

Dental: Students are working in the classroom with patients from the community

Film & Video: Students are working in a brand new studio equipped with the latest technology including HD equipment

Welding: Students are all assigned to a welding station where they work directly with the technology and machine provided on the job

IVC Dance: Students are performing for audiences at

school and in the community Digital Media Art: Students are working with the

latest web technology and producing work for the community and school

Drafting Technology & Engineering: Students are required to demonstrate their competency of the material on machinery in the classroom

Human Development: Students work directly with infants to school aged students applying what they learn in the classroom with their groups of students

OCC & IVC CTE programs are open to all students Students apply directly to the college and select classes that

are offered in a particular CTE pathway There are very little pre-requisites therefore students are able

to immediately enroll in classes that apply hands on learning There is no general education required so students enroll in

classes that are directly related to their CTE pathway Students only take general education classes if they intend on

transferring to a four year university or receiving an Associates Degree in their particular CTE pathway

Fees for CTE classes are the same as general education classes with the exception of material fees

Students enrolled in CTE programs are eligible to apply for financial aide

Many CTE classes are offered in the evening or late afternoon to provide accommodations for both the working professional and students in internships

CTE classes are limited meaning there are not several sections offered for one class therefore students need to enroll early and be flexible with their schedule

Regional Occupational Program (ROP) at University High School

ROP provides high-quality career preparation classes and services to our students for successful careers in response to the needs of the local labor market (Orange County Department of Education)

Coastline ROP provides students with a dynamic CTE program that prepares them for academic and career success (Coastline ROP)

Over 60 ROP programs are offered to UNI students with 10 classes on campus

ROP + CTE (at local Community Colleges) = Successful UNI students

American School Counseling Association (ASCA) Model The ASCA National Model is a Framework for

School Counseling Programs

The ASCA National Standards requires that all School Counseling programs provide guidance in the areas of academics, career development, and personal/social development (Schoolcounselor.org)

When advising students it is important that counselors provide information of all CTE pathways and opportunities offered both on Campus through ROP and at the community colleges
